2013-03-21 42 views
0

我很困惑,一个*和两个**在参数前面做了什么。**在python中意味着什么

def wrapper(*args, **wdargs): 
+0

我认为这是一个错字,它应该是** ** kwargs' – jamylak 2013-03-21 08:05:14

+0

jamylak:我认为“kwargs”只是一个约定,您可以在其中使用任何变量名称。 – 2013-03-21 08:07:41

回答

0

它表示关键字参数。

例如。

func(x, y, foo='a') # where foo is a keyword argument